Transaction 534ae480676dcf97304c064a34c82cee433cf871f45bbbe3a6d8287835ce2c2f
1 Input
2 Outputs
- 534ae480676dcf97304c064a34c82cee433cf871f45bbbe3a6d8287835ce2c2f:0
- 534ae480676dcf97304c064a34c82cee433cf871f45bbbe3a6d8287835ce2c2f:1
value 237617
address 1Eco98R6f1gkBHupvFJbTntktFDLohD4mA
value 20477260
address 1BaeA5r3AgtVsiGW6PJrEnNL4hfQiWdJrG